Steps to Humanize AI Text
Humanizing AI-generated content can be done through a series of steps. Here’s a simple guide to help you transform your text:
1. Understand Your Audience
Before you start editing, it’s essential to know who your audience is. Consider their:
- Interests
- Age group
- Preferences in language and tone
2. Infuse Personality
Add a unique voice to your text. Here are some ways to do this:
- Use conversational language.
- Incorporate humor where appropriate.
- Share personal anecdotes or stories.
3. Edit for Clarity
AI-generated text can sometimes be convoluted. To enhance clarity:
- Break long sentences into shorter ones.
- Use simple language and avoid jargon.
- Organize ideas logically.
4. Add Emotion
Inject feelings into your writing. You can achieve this by:
- Using descriptive language that evokes senses.
- Asking rhetorical questions to engage readers.
- Including emotional triggers like joy, surprise, or nostalgia.
5. Use Analogies and Metaphors
Analogies and metaphors can make complex ideas more relatable. They help readers visualize concepts and create connections. For example, comparing a difficult concept to everyday experiences can clarify your message.
6. Encourage Interaction
Prompt your readers to engage with your content. You can do this by:
- Asking for their opinions or experiences.
- Including calls to action (CTAs).
- Inviting comments or questions.
Practical Tips for Humanizing AI Text
- Read Aloud: Hearing your text can help identify awkward phrasing or unnatural flow.
- Peer Review: Have someone else read your text. They may catch things you missed and provide valuable feedback.
- Revise Multiple Times: Don’t settle for the first draft. Revisions can significantly enhance the human touch in your writing.
